Bridging Tradition and Trends: Dress Styles Reflecting Rajasthan's Culture
Rajasthan, the land of majestic palaces and vibrant culture, exhibits a rich tapestry of traditional dress styles. These attires not only reflect the state's heritage but also seamlessly combine with contemporary trends, creating a unique mix. The iconic cholis, adorned with intricate mirror work, remain a staple for special occasions. The men's wardrobe typically includes the kurta paired with trousers.
Traditional Rajasthani dress often incorporates vibrant colors and intriguing patterns inspired by nature, architecture, and mythology. The use of precious fabrics like silk, brocade further enhances the elegance of these ensembles.
In recent times, young designers are reimagining traditional Rajasthani silhouettes with a modern outlook. They are incorporating modern elements while preserving the essence of the culture. This original approach is evolving the fashion landscape in Rajasthan, creating a harmonious fusion of tradition and trends.
The popularity of Rajasthani dress extends beyond the state's borders, gaining admiration on the global stage. It has become a symbol of the region's rich cultural heritage and artistic excellence.
